Title: | Cellular automata for one-lane traffic flow modeling |
Authors: | Larraga, ME del Rio, JA Alvarez-lcaza, L |
Issue Date: | 2005 |
Abstract: | A cellular automata model is proposed to simulate microscopic traffic flow. In this type of models, based on methods from statistical physics, vehicles follow a reduced set of rules that can be applied in parallel. This allows simulation of large traffic networks with a reasonable computational effort. A cellular automata model is applied to a single-lane highway with a ring topology. Simulation results show the ability of this modeling paradigm to capture the most important features of the traffic flow phenomena. (C) 2004 Elsevier Ltd. All rights reserved. |
